Clifton has almost no office stock and a decent amount of commercial cleaning work, which sounds contradictory until you look at what the buildings are. Nurseries and pre schools, community rooms, treatment and consulting rooms, and small premises serving the campus and the tram terminus. None of those run on a nine to five with an empty building afterwards. They run on sessions, which means the cleaning has to fit the gaps between them rather than waiting for everyone to leave. That changes the specification more than the size of the building does, because the frequency is driven by occupancy patterns and by a risk assessment rather than by a desk count.

What we run into on Clifton office & commercial cleaning jobs
Childcare and treatment settings are a separate discipline from office cleaning and get specified as one. Colour coded cloths and mops with no crossover between washroom and food areas, disinfectant left visibly wet for the contact time printed on the label rather than sprayed and immediately wiped, and a signed schedule that stays in the building as evidence. The physical difference on site is height. In a nursery the surfaces that matter are at knee level, so skirtings, chair legs, the underside of tables and door edges carry the work rather than desk tops.
How a Clifton office & commercial cleaning job actually runs
The commercial buildings here are mostly single storey with a hard floor and a lot of doors, which turns the work into floor care rather than desk cleaning. A hall or a large activity room has vinyl laid over concrete, and mopping a floor like that maintains it for a while and then quietly stops working, because the mop is moving a thin film of detergent about instead of lifting anything out of it. What it actually needs is a periodic machine scrub with the residue extracted and a fresh coat put back, booked into the diary as its own visit on a day the room is not let. Occupancy is the other planning problem. Premises on the campus edge run hard through term and then go quiet for weeks, so one flat weekly frequency is either too much in August or not enough in November. We write a term time frequency and a vacation frequency into the specification instead of a single number. Keyholding and alarm codes want settling before the first visit in a building used by several hirers, since whoever locks up is rarely whoever booked us.

What we check on every Clifton job
The specification names each floor by type and puts the method next to it, because vinyl, safety flooring and sealed concrete do not take the same machine or the same pad. Entrance matting is lifted and the well underneath is cleaned rather than the mat being vacuumed where it lies, since the grit it has taken off is sitting under it. Washroom work is itemised down to the cistern top, the underside of the seat hinge, the inside of the tap spout, the hand dryer grille and the sanitary bin service. Consumables are logged, so running out is a fault we own rather than a surprise you discover. In a servery the fridge seals, the water boiler drip tray and the underside of the counter edge are named on the schedule. Fire doors are never propped open with our equipment, and the cleaning store is left locked with products in their original containers.

What office & commercial cleaning costs in Clifton
Contract office cleaning, weekly cost on a standard specification out of hours. Our own cost research puts the Midlands at around the UK average to 10% below it, so Nottingham sits in the lower half of every range on this page.
| Property | Typical per week |
|---|---|
| Up to 10 desks, 2 to 3 visits | £60 to £120 |
| 10 to 25 desks, 3 to 5 visits | £120 to £280 |
| 25 to 50 desks, 5 visits | £280 to £520 |
| 50 to 100 desks, 5 visits | £520 to £950 |
| 100+ desks | £950 and up |
Washroom count moves a quote more than desk count does. Two extra cubicles change the hours more than twenty extra desks.
Priced separately
| Extra | Typical cost |
|---|---|
| Office cleaning, per hour | £15 to £28 |
| Carpet deep clean | £1.50 to £3.50 per m² |
| Hard floor strip and reseal | £3 to £7 per m² |
| Washroom deep clean and descale | £150 to £400 |
These are typical Nottingham market ranges, not our price list. Do you clean nurseries and community rooms rather than offices?
Yes, and they are specified differently. Colour coded equipment with no crossover, enforced contact times on disinfectant, and a signed schedule left on site so you have evidence for an inspection rather than an assurance. We would want to see your own risk assessment first, because the frequency in those settings should follow it rather than a standard weekly template.
Can you work around session times instead of the evening?
That is the normal arrangement for buildings like these. We schedule against the booking diary, so a hall used through the evening gets cleaned early and a nursery gets the touch point work between sessions with the deeper tasks after the last child leaves. It needs the diary shared in advance, because a room let at short notice is the one that gets missed.
Our hall floor looks dull however often it is mopped. Why?
Because mopping is putting detergent on and leaving most of it there. Each pass adds a little more film, the film goes cloudy and holds dirt, and no amount of extra mopping removes what mopping created. It needs a machine scrub with the slurry wet vacuumed off, back to the sealer, then a fresh coat and a proper maintenance routine afterwards. Once it is reset, a clean water rinse routine keeps it clear for a long time.
Can the frequency drop through the university vacations?
Yes, and it should be written in rather than negotiated each summer. We set one frequency for term time and a lower one for the vacation, with the dates taken from the published academic calendar so neither of us is guessing. Washrooms and waste usually stay on the same rota regardless, because a building with nobody in it still needs the traps run and the bins emptied to stop drains drying out and smelling.
